I created the database using sqlite expert proffesional, but when I search the data in the created program with autoplay, it is displayed in unintelligible letters. The data is stored in the database as UTF 8(persian or farsi language).When I click on the combo box, the text is not readable. It returns data like this: ط§ط³طھط¹ط¯ط§ط¯ ظ‡ط§ظٹ

AutoPlay Media Studio does not work with Unicode encoded files directly. You need to convert the Unicode/UTF-8/UTF-16 text file to ANSI first, or use a plugin to perform the conversion for you and store the file contents in a string.
